Chapter 409: Extermination Battle, Part VI
"One trillion exploding tags... Grand Burial Formation! Release!"
With a single icy command, the ground beneath was revealed for what it truly was a layer upon layer of explosive tags, each as powerful as a bomb. It was impossible to tell just how many layers had been buried to reach this staggering count. Instantly, deafening explosions filled the air as dense clouds of dust rose high into the sky.
As the tactical commander for this operation, Shikaku Nara, known for his mastery of strategy, had predicted Myoboku's likely escape routes. He had, naturally, anticipated this area as a critical weakness and set up a powerful ambush. Despite his success, he scowled as he realized the implications. "Damn it… that's going to mean sharing the credit."
Konan, a shinobi of distinct talents, had been deemed vital by Ye Wen for a reason. Her unique mastery over Paper Release, along with her unparalleled skill in creating exploding tags, made her a force to be reckoned with. Originally, Konan had expected to die in captivity, clinging to the memory of her two lifelong companions. But as she reflected, their demise had always been inevitable given the insurmountable odds they faced. Her mentor Jiraiya, though well meaning, had left her and her friends with little more than basic ninja skills.
Yet that was all in the past.
With her two closest friends gone, Konan had resolved to follow them, but Kakashi persuaded her otherwise. Following Ye Wen's orders, Kakashi selected capable individuals within the Seikai who could aid in the inevitable war against the Otsutsuki Clan. Now, though peaceful, this new world required an unflinching defense for the sake of family and loved ones. For the chance to resurrect her lost friends in this new era, Konan was willing to follow this bloody path to its end.
As the explosive barrage quieted, Konan surveyed the battlefield from atop a cliff, astonished by the resilience of the toads. "Impressive… so many toads survived even this level of assault," she murmured.
The toads, led by the giant Gamabunta, had protected themselves by using Earth Style techniques to harden their skin. Although battered, these giants had successfully shielded their kin from Konan's attack, though many now lay wounded and bleeding. Konan's feelings toward her former mentor, Jiraiya, had long since cooled; her focus now was on victory and the future it could bring.
Summoning her chakra, she ignored the fatigue creeping over her body. Her resolve ignited, her gaze fierce, she spread her arms, generating countless sheets of paper that began to fold themselves into airplanes, filling the sky.
"Shikigami Dance: Paper Storm!"
Realizing the danger, Fukasaku Sage shouted, "Gamabunta! Use Fire Style! Keep those papers at a distance!"
The massive toads immediately followed his command, countering with an onslaught of Fire Style attacks. Konan's paper planes, many of which were laced with explosive tags, clashed with the toads' flames, igniting into a violent inferno midair. She clenched her teeth in frustration, realizing her tactics alone wouldn't be enough to stop them.
From a distance, Konan saw the reinforcement troops closing in. Refusing to lose her prey or the victory she sought, she unleashed her ultimate technique.
"Shikigami Dance: Paper Shuriken Whirlwind!"
The origami planes transformed into deadly shuriken, encircling the toads in a swirling vortex. With unpredictable trajectories, the whirling shuriken struck down countless smaller toads. But despite her attack, Fukasaku quickly assessed the situation, his voice booming.
"Shima, prepare the fire jutsu!"
Understanding immediately, Shima summoned her Sage chakra. "Sage Art: Flame Hurricane!"
With Fukasaku adding his wind chakra, the fire technique surged, ripping through Konan's deadly paper storm. But Konan, now adept in the five elemental attributes, retaliated.
"Earth Release: Rising Stone Spires!"
The earth responded to her call, creating walls that disrupted the toads' escape. Yet, Fukasaku had anticipated this, shouting, "Gamabunta! Grab as many toads as you can and flee! No one holds back, go!"
